Benefits of Pig Farming in Kenya
Pig farming is an attractive venture in Kenya due to its potential for high returns on investment. Pigs are prolific breeders, with a sow able to produce up to 12 piglets per litter. This means that a farmer can quickly increase their stock and generate a substantial income. Additionally, pigs are relatively low maintenance compared to other livestock, requiring minimal space and feed. This makes them an ideal choice for small-scale farmers.
In Kenya, the demand for pork is high, with the country relying heavily on imports to meet the demand. By venturing into pig farming, farmers can capitalize on this demand and reap significant profits. Furthermore, pig farming can provide a source of employment for rural communities, contributing to the country’s economic development.
Challenges Facing Pig Farmers in Kenya
While pig farming can be a lucrative venture, it is not without its challenges. One of the major hurdles facing pig farmers in Kenya is disease management. Pigs are susceptible to various diseases, including swine fever and pneumonia, which can decimate an entire herd if left unchecked. Farmers must invest in proper vaccination and sanitation practices to prevent the spread of diseases.
Another challenge facing pig farmers is access to quality breeding stock. In Kenya, there is a shortage of high-quality pig breeds, making it difficult for farmers to access the best genetic material. This can result in poor performing pigs, leading to reduced productivity and profitability.
How to Buy Pigs in Kenya: A Step-by-Step Guide
For farmers looking to venture into pig farming, buying high-quality pigs is essential. Here is a step-by-step guide on how to buy pigs in Kenya:
Step 1: Determine Your Needs – Before buying pigs, it’s essential to determine your needs. Consider the size of your farm, your target market, and the breed of pig you want to raise. This will help you make informed decisions when selecting pigs.
Step 2: Choose a Reputable Breeder – When buying pigs, it’s crucial to choose a reputable breeder. Look for breeders who are registered with the Kenya Livestock Breeders Association (KLBA) and have a good reputation in the industry.
Step 3: Inspect the Pigs – Before buying pigs, inspect them thoroughly. Check for signs of disease, injury, or malnutrition. Ensure the pigs are vaccinated and have a good body condition score.
Step 4: Negotiate the Price – Once you’ve selected the pigs, negotiate the price with the breeder. Consider factors such as the breed, age, and quality of the pigs when determining the price.
Step 5: Transport the Pigs – After purchasing the pigs, ensure they are transported safely to your farm. Use proper transportation equipment and handling techniques to minimize stress and prevent injury.
Tips for Successful Pig Farming in Kenya
To succeed in pig farming in Kenya, it’s essential to follow best practices. Here are some tips to get you started:
Tip 1: Start Small – Begin with a small herd and gradually expand as you gain experience and confidence.
Tip 2: Invest in Quality Feed – Provide your pigs with high-quality feed to ensure optimal growth and productivity.
Tip 3: Implement Proper Sanitation Practices – Maintain a clean and hygienic environment to prevent the spread of diseases.
Tip 4: Monitor and Record Performance – Keep accurate records of your pigs’ performance, including growth rates, feed conversion rates, and reproductive performance.
Tip 5: Seek Professional Advice – Consult with experienced pig farmers, veterinarians, and extension officers to get expert advice on how to improve your pig farming practices.
